Skip to content
Tadpole Docs
Search
Ctrl
K
Cancel
Github
Select theme
Dark
Light
Auto
Welcome
Guides
Getting Started
Creating Reusable Modules
Language Overview
Built-in Reference
Browser Actions
Session Actions
Expression Functions
Evaluators
Community Modules
License
API Reference
@tadpolehq/core
Namespaces
browser
classes
BrowserNewPage
type-aliases
BrowserNewPageParams
variables
BaseBrowserNewPageSchema
BrowserNewPageParser
core
classes
Parallel
Sleep
functions
BaseParallelSchema
ParallelParser
SleepParser
type-aliases
ParallelParams
SleepParams
variables
BaseSleepSchema
dom
classes
DOMClick
DOMExtract
DOMForEach
DOMHover
DOMQuerySelector
DOMQuerySelectorAll
DOMType
functions
createDOMClickSchema
createDOMHoverSchema
createDOMTypeSchema
type-aliases
DOMClickParams
DOMExtractParams
DOMForEachParams
DOMHoverParams
DOMQuerySelectorParams
DOMTypeParams
variables
BaseDOMClickSchema
BaseDOMExtractSchema
BaseDOMForEachSchema
BaseDOMHoverSchema
BaseDOMQuerySelectorSchema
BaseDOMTypeSchema
DOMClickOptionsSchema
DOMClickParser
DOMExtractParser
DOMForEachParser
DOMHoverParser
DOMQuerySelectorAllParser
DOMQuerySelectorParser
DOMTypeOptionsSchema
DOMTypeParser
keyboard
classes
KeyboardDown
KeyboardPress
KeyboardType
KeyboardUp
enumerations
Modifier
type-aliases
KeyboardDownParams
KeyboardPressParams
KeyboardTypeParams
KeyboardUpParams
KeyDefinition
variables
BaseKeyboardDownSchema
BaseKeyboardPressSchema
BaseKeyboardTypeSchema
BaseKeyboardUpSchema
KeyboardDownParser
KeyboardPressOptions
KeyboardPressParser
KeyboardRegistry
KeyboardTypeOptionsSchema
KeyboardTypeParser
KeyboardUpParser
keyDefinitions
KeySchema
ModifierSchema
mouse
classes
MouseClick
MouseMove
MouseNaturalMove
MouseNaturalScroll
MousePress
MouseRelease
MouseScroll
type-aliases
MouseButton
MouseClickParams
MouseMoveParams
MouseNaturalMoveParams
MouseNaturalScrollParams
MousePressParams
MouseReleaseParams
MouseScrollParams
variables
BaseMouseClickSchema
BaseMouseMoveSchema
BaseMouseNaturalMoveSchema
BaseMouseNaturalScrollSchema
BaseMousePressSchema
BaseMouseReleaseSchema
BaseMouseScrollSchema
MouseButtonSchema
MouseClickOptionsSchema
MouseClickParser
MouseMoveParser
MouseNaturalMoveOptionsSchema
MouseNaturalMoveParser
MouseNaturalScrollOptionsSchema
MouseNaturalScrollParser
MousePressOptionsSchema
MousePressParser
MouseRegistry
MouseReleaseParser
MouseReleaseSchemaOptions
MouseScrollParser
page
classes
PageGoto
PageWaitUntil
type-aliases
PageGotoParams
PageWaitUntilParams
RefererPolicy
TransitionType
WaitUntil
variables
BasePageGotoSchema
BasePageWaitUntilSchema
PageGotoParser
PageWaitUntilOptionsSchema
PageWaitUntilParser
RefererPolicySchema
TransitionTypeSchema
WaitUntilSchema
Classes
Def
Interfaces
IAction
IEvaluator
Type Aliases
DefExecuteParams
Variables
BrowserActionRegistry
DefSchema
EvaluatorRegistry
Root
SessionActionRegistry
Functions
execute
@tadpolehq/schema
Classes
ArrayBuilder
ArrayType
BooleanBuilder
BooleanType
Builder
DefaultBuilder
DefaultType
DiscriminatedUnionBuilder
DiscriminatedUnionType
DocumentArrayBuilder
DocumentArrayType
DocumentRecordBuilder
DocumentRecordType
DocumentStructBuilder
DocumentStructType
DocumentTupleBuilder
DocumentTupleType
EnumBuilder
EnumType
Expression
ExpressionBuilder
ExpressionParser
ExpressionType
ImportMetaType
IntoBuilder
IntoType
LayoutMetaType
Loader
ModuleMetaType
NameBuilder
NameType
NodeArgsArrayBuilder
NodeArgsArrayType
NodeArgsTupleBuilder
NodeArgsTupleType
NodeBuilder
NodeChildrenArrayBuilder
NodeChildrenArrayType
NodeChildrenRecordBuilder
NodeChildrenRecordType
NodeChildrenStructBuilder
NodeChildrenStructType
NodeChildrenTupleBuilder
NodeChildrenTupleType
NodePropertiesRecordBuilder
NodePropertiesRecordType
NodePropertiesStructBuilder
NodePropertiesStructType
NodeType
NullableBuilder
NullableType
NumberBuilder
NumberType
OptionalBuilder
OptionalType
RecordBuilder
RecordType
RegisterMetaType
Registry
RegistryUnionBuilder
RegistryUnionType
ResolvedExpression
Root
SchemaError
SlotBuilder
SlotStack
SlotType
StringBuilder
StringType
StructBuilder
StructType
TupleBuilder
TupleType
Type
UnionBuilder
UnionType
VariableStack
Interfaces
ArrayTypeParams
DefaultTypeParams
DiscriminatedUnionTypeParams
EnumTypeParams
ExpressionContext
ExpressionTypeParams
IExpression
IExpressionValueType
ILoader
IMetaType
IntoTypeParams
IRegistry
ISlotStack
IVariableStack
LoadResult
NodeTypeParams
NullableTypeParams
OptionalTypeParams
RecordTypeParams
RegistryParams
RegistryUnionTypeParams
RootParams
SlotTypeParams
StructTypeParams
TupleTypeParams
TypeParams
TypeParseContext
UnionTypeParams
Type Aliases
Document
ExecuteResult
ExpressionValue
ExtractOutputFromType
ExtractOutputFromTypes
ExtractTypesFromBuilders
Frame
ImportMetaProcessDocument
Issue
Node
output
ProcessResult
Validator
ValidatorFunction
Value
Variables
meta
Functions
anyOf
args
argsArray
boolean
children
childrenRecord
childrenStruct
childrenTuple
choice
default
document
documentRecord
documentStruct
documentTuple
enum
expression
getCacheDir
into
name
node
nullable
number
optional
properties
propertiesRecord
root
slot
string
union
Github
Select theme
Dark
Light
Auto
Documentation
Packages
Section titled “Packages”
@tadpolehq/core
@tadpolehq/schema